After going out for some fresh air, Yue Ling felt much better. Just as he was about to go to the room to talk to Lin Daiyu, a maidservant hurriedly ran over to deliver a message.
"Master, there's a guest in the front hall who claims to be the Second Prince." Yue Ling's face darkened, his brows furrowing slightly. He thought to himself, "What are they doing coming to my residence at this time? Hasn't this residence only been established a few days ago?"
"Lead the Second Prince to the study, I will go there now."
In the outer study, Jia Yun served tea to the Second Prince Liu Yi, his movements very restrained.
Having served my master for a long time and met many high-ranking officials, none of them were as distinguished as this one.
"So this is Father Emperor's old study. It's exactly the same as the one in the palace. It seems that Father Emperor and Duke Dingguo have very similar tastes."
Liu Yi stopped in front of the bookshelf with his hands behind his back, raised his hand and ran it over the scrolls to identify what books Yue Ling had displayed.
Overall, I didn't find any books related to "new learning," only some classics and historical texts, which is quite different from Yue Ling's public image.
Not knowing how to respond, Jia Yun simply pretended not to hear and stood quietly to the side.
Before he could finish, a servant boy outside the door greeted him with a curtsy.
Liu Yi turned around, quickly stepped forward to greet him, and first cupped his hands in greeting, "Liu Yi greets you, sir."
He maintained proper student etiquette and did not act as if he were a prince, which was quite polite.
Yue Ling also bowed and said, "Your Highness, are you here today on business?"
Jia Yun quietly slipped out of the room, and Yue Ling raised his hand to invite the Second Prince Liu Yi to take a seat. The two then sat down and began to talk.
"My father granted permission for my two brothers and me to leave the palace and establish our own residences. After the residences were prepared, I couldn't wait to come here to learn from you and get answers to my questions."
Yue Ling picked up the teacup, took a small sip, and nodded, saying, "Your Highness may speak frankly."
Liu Yi naturally picked up the teacup, skimming off the foam as he pondered, "My father once warned us to carefully study the intricacies of the new policies, but lately I have been quite perplexed."
"The gentleman is the one who spearheaded the reforms, and no one in the world dares to say that their understanding of the new policies surpasses that of the gentleman."
Yue Ling remained expressionless and continued listening to the Second Prince's flattering words.
"I have thoroughly read through the new policies and reforms, and I believe that you have found a very good path to enriching the country and strengthening its military. The northern barbarians and the Jurchens are both stationed at the pass, eyeing us covetously. Moreover, you have also mentioned the threat from the sea. Compared to external enemies, how do you think we should weigh the internal affairs?"
Yue Ling raised an eyebrow, not really thinking that the Second Prince had come to discuss state affairs.
In particular, after several interactions with him, he found that the Second Prince was the least patient with reading, and instead preferred Yue Ling to teach him martial arts and explain military strategy.
It is quite obvious that the Second Prince Liu Yi is an impatient person.
When an impatient person starts to beat around the bush, their purpose is certainly not the event they mentioned.
According to the established rites, now that several princes have left the palace to establish their own residences, the eldest prince, as the legitimate son, is naturally the one with the best chance of becoming the crown prince.
When the Second Prince came to ask for advice at night, Yue Ling thought he was probably hinting at his ambition to seize the throne.
Although reckless, he was not a fool, unlike the likes of Prince Kang. Yue Ling believed that although these princes were not as good as Emperor Longyou, they were by no means incompetent.
Yue Ling did not address the main point, but instead explained the issues discussed by the Second Prince step by step.
The two then went on to discuss everything from politics and national policies to wise rulers throughout history, chatting for several rounds until the sun began to set.
Seeing that he showed no sign of leaving, and with servants pacing back and forth outside the door, seemingly informing him to return to the inner quarters for a banquet, Yue Ling couldn't help but interrupt the conversation.
"It's getting late. Why doesn't Your Highness stay here for the night and have a meal?"
Liu Yi still seemed unsatisfied, but he didn't want to disturb Yue Ling's family reunion.
After all, Yue Ling has a good reputation, and since he has finally returned to the manor for a day, he will probably indulge in sensual pleasures.
After hesitating for a while, Liu Yi seemed to come out of deep thought and stood up to apologize, saying, "I am ashamed, I am ashamed. Your words just now were so enlightening that I was so absorbed in them that I forgot the time and delayed your good deed."
Yue Ling waved his hand and said some polite words in return.
After taking a few steps, Liu Yi turned back, his expression becoming increasingly solemn, and asked, "Sir, I have one last question. Do you think I can become an excellent monarch like my father?"
Finally revealing his true colors, Yue Ling feigned surprise and asked with a frown, "Second Prince, what makes you say this?"
Liu Yi persisted in asking, "Sir, you only need to tell me whether it is possible or not."
Yue Ling shook his head. "No."
Liu Yi was puzzled, and a look of disappointment appeared on his face.
My father was skilled in archery and horsemanship at the age of 18, and was able to command troops in battle, quell rebellions in all directions, and stabilize the country.
His other brothers had no such ability at all. Wasn't he the one who most resembled his father?
"Why did you say this, sir?"
Liu Yi was still unwilling to give up; he was not someone who would give up easily.
"The Second Prince is well-versed in military strategy and can train and command troops. He is a capable general who can protect the country and its people. However, the proper order is to establish an heir apparent based on the eldest son."
Upon hearing this, Liu Yi suddenly burst into laughter, laughing three times and then letting out a long howl.
After a few breaths, silence returned. Liu Yi spoke again, "Sir, you are innovative and enterprising, breaking the rules. Are there any unchanging rules in front of you?"
Yue Ling frowned slightly. "Without rules, nothing can be accomplished. But old rules are not entirely useless."
Liu Yi shook his head and said, "That's not the case. Sir, you're hiding your talents. You should have treated me with the same sincerity you showed just now."
"Sir, you could not possibly be unaware of the Emperor's true intentions. He sent my two brothers and me out of the palace to establish our own residences so that we would infight in the court and vie for the position of Crown Prince."
"Is it not right for such a high-ranking and capable person to occupy this position?"
"Is the great prosperity you built with your own hands really going to be handed over to my weak-willed elder brother and cowardly younger brother?"
“I am the only one who has ever valued your reforms the most. If you support me, I will treat you with the same respect I would show my father. No, no…”
Liu Yi changed his mind again, flicked his robes, and was about to kneel down to perform the kowtow to his teacher, saying, "This prince will regard the Duke of Dingguo as his teacher and his prime minister father."
Liu Yi's face was resolute, and he was not joking. He was about to kneel down very decisively, but as soon as his knees bent, Yue Ling helped him up with both hands.
"Your Highness, why have you gone to such lengths?"
Liu Yi raised his head, his eyes brimming with tears of excitement. "Does the Emperor know that he has already met with Prime Minister Chai?"
Yue Ling shook his head. "I really don't know."
Liu Yi stared intently at Yue Ling and asked, "Does the gentleman know what the consequences are if one loses the battle for the crown prince position?"
"Or perhaps become a vassal king in the borderlands, or..."
Liu Yi interrupted, "My father wasn't the eldest son either, so why can't I become emperor?"
